On the eve of winter, DTEK upgrades six distribution points in Odesa to ensure reliable power supply to 21,000 customers and critical infrastructure

Thermal power generation18 October 2023
Despite the war, DTEK Odesa Grids upgrades the grid in order to improve reliability of power supply before the start of the new heating season. By the end of the year, the company will install new transformers and equipment at six distribution points in one of the Odesa districts. This will allow to reduce emergency rate, improve reliability of power supply for 21 critical infrastructure facilities and over 21,000 customers.

New power equipment will allow to ensure reliable power supply to homes of Odesans, who currently live in this part of the city, 8 medical institutions, 15 educational establishments (schools and kindergartens), 3 water supply and water drainage facilities, 10 boiler houses.

“DTEK Odesa Grids is a foundation and support for normal life of Ukrainians. Distribution points, fitted with new equipment, will operate in the dispatcher console control mode, without participation of the duty personnel. This will allow to quickly register emergency violations and eliminate its consequences without customers’ disconnection from power supply,” – explained the company.

DTEK Odesa Grids started installing equipment in August and plans to complete all works by the end of the year. In particular, installing 12 sections of power equipment and 16 transformers. Financing is carried out within this year’s investment program of the Distribution System Operator.
